Michael Saylor, co-founder of Strategy, has signaled the company’s intent to purchase more Bitcoin as the cryptocurrency’s price hovers around the $117,000 level, a dip from its recent all-time high. This potential acquisition follows Strategy’s recent purchase of 155 BTC for $18 million, further solidifying its position as the largest corporate holder of Bitcoin.
Strategy’s Growing Bitcoin Stash
The company’s latest acquisition on Monday brought its total Bitcoin holdings to an impressive 628,946 BTC, valued at over $74.2 billion. Data from SaylorTracker indicates that Strategy is currently up over 60% on its total Bitcoin investment, representing more than $28 billion in unrealized gains.
Strategy has emerged as a crucial proxy investment for both institutional funds, which may face mandates preventing direct cryptocurrency holdings, and retail investors who prefer not to self-custody digital assets.
Pioneering the Corporate Treasury Model
The firm is credited with pioneering the corporate treasury model for Bitcoin, a strategy that has since inspired numerous other companies, including those focused on altcoins. Despite the rise of these alternative treasury firms, Saylor remains steadfast in his focus on Bitcoin.
“I still think the vast majority of the capital flowing into the space is flowing into Bitcoin,” Saylor told Bloomberg in August. He added, “We’ve gone from about 60 companies capitalizing on Bitcoin to 160 companies just in the past six months; so, I’m laser-like focused on Bitcoin.”
Significant Growth and Market Dominance
Strategy has significantly expanded its Bitcoin portfolio, more than doubling its holdings since President Donald Trump’s election in November 2020, acquiring 376,726 BTC in just nine months. The company began its Bitcoin accumulation strategy in 2020, a move that has seen its share price appreciate by nearly 2,600% over five years, attracting substantial interest from institutional investors, crypto traders, and retail equity buyers.
With its vast accumulation of 628,946 BTC, Strategy maintains a considerable competitive advantage, holding more Bitcoin than the top 10 Bitcoin treasury companies combined. This substantial holding underscores the firm’s dominant position within the corporate Bitcoin landscape.
